READ DESCRIPTION BEFORE ENABLE
This component allow users to mention other friends into the comments (only). Once the comment is submitted people can view mentioned user profile also.
This is just a UI and doesn't send any notification to mentioned user, for that purpose you can use mentioned users component on top of this : https://www.opensource-socialnetwork.org/component/view/4864/mention-notifications
NOTE
During mention it doesn't support spaces example @Some User
it will not return anything but @Some
will return friends with such a name. It will only show a friends not all users.
